Runbook fragment — FeedProof, our podcast feed validator. If validation jobs stall, check the worker pool first; nine times out of ten it's a stuck RSS fetch from a slow host. Restart with the drain flag so in-flight feeds finish cleanly. Before you bring workers back up, make sure the env file in the deploy dir is complete. The validator's signing secret goes on the line right after the queue settings.

vault entry, yagep-yagef: COURIER_KEY13=8965fb29ff62d

# Break-Glass: Halcyard LB Health Checks

Plugin authors: the Torvane balancer probes `/healthz` every 5s; three failures ejects your node. Do not fake 200s during warmup — use 503 with Retry-After. In an outage, break-glass mode bypasses probe ejection for 15 minutes. Activating it requires unsealing the emergency console, which accepts the recovery passphrase below.

strongbox words: druath-quenael

**Q: I'm migrating my plugin build to Hermetica — what do I do about cached credentials?**

Good news: mostly nothing! Hermetica sandboxes every build, so your old Brickline cache won't carry over. Just re-run the bootstrap step and your plugin manifest gets regenerated. If the bootstrap stalls asking for vault access, you'll need the recovery passphrase, which is listed below.

recovery phrase for bajeg-hahop: holix-quenok-praox-eliius-giliel-holath-istix-tamvan-fenir-aldeth